New Leadership, New Vision: Nguema Reveals Gabon's Future

In a decisive move shortly after his presidential victory, Gabon's leader Brice Oligui Nguema has unveiled his new cabinet. Key appointments include Henri-Claude Oyima, a chief executive and prominent figure in Gabon's business circles, who will take on the role of minister of state, economy, finance, and debt.

The appointment of Oyima, known for his expertise in banking and business, signals Nguema's commitment to addressing Gabon's critical liquidity issues. The President has also laid out plans to revitalize agriculture, industry, and tourism in a bid to diversify the nation's oil-dependent economy.

Nguema's ascent to power earlier this year marked the end of over five decades of Bongo family rule, promising a fresh approach to governance and a strong stance against corruption.
